Twitch Global Badge:

Kingdom: New Lands

Image in small, medium and large size:
Twitch Insignia: Kingdom: New Lands Twitch Insignia: Kingdom: New Lands Twitch Insignia: Kingdom: New Lands
Kingdom: New Lands
Aug 2024